Where Does The Last Name Turmanova Come From? nationality or country of origin

Turmanova (Georgian: თურმანოვა, Russian: Турманова) is borne by more people in Uzbekistan than any other country or territory. It can occur in the variant forms: Turmanová. For other potential spellings of this last name click here.

How Common Is The Last Name Turmanova? popularity and diffusion

Turmanova is the 280,156th most commonly held last name globally. It is borne by around 1 in 5,284,660 people. The surname is predominantly found in Asia, where 84 percent of Turmanova are found; 82 percent are found in Central Asia and 82 percent are found in Islamo-Slavic Central Asia.

The last name Turmanova is most numerous in Uzbekistan, where it is held by 686 people, or 1 in 45,086. Other than Uzbekistan it is found in 14 countries. It is also found in Kazakhstan, where 31 percent live and Russia, where 12 percent live.
